Mixed Structures and Mixed Feelings: The Case of Surzhyk
Surzhyk, a Ukrainian-Russian mixed language, is a widely spoken, yet lowly respected language in Ukraine. The mixing of Ukrainian and Russian is an almost inevitable process in environments in which the two East Slavic languages have coexisted for centuries. The lack of respect is a result of the complex and imperialistic nature of Ukraine and Russia’s shared recent histories combined with the exploitation of language differences by modern Ukrainian politicians. We find that Surzhyk speakers are mischaracterized as monolingual, uneducated, uncultured, rural peasants, while in reality many contemporary Surzhyk speakers are bilingual, urban Ukrainians who use Surzhyk as expressions of their mixed identities. We examine Surzhyk speech and identify a large aspect of its systematicity within its mixing of Russian lexical items with Ukrainian morphology, thus pointing back to shared cultural and historical experience as the source of the delegitimization of Surzhyk. Following the Russian invasion of Ukraine in 2022, anti-Russian sentiments have shifted the linguistic landscape of Ukraine, the effects of which have yet to be explored with respect to Surzhyk
The evolutionary implications of adaptive introgression of Neanderthal and Denisovan genes in Eurasian
50-60 ka ago, anatomically modern humans (AMH) left Africa and entered Eurasia for the first time (Gittelman et al. 2016). The founding population of Eurasian AMH possessed only a fraction of the genetic diversity present in ancient African AMH, creating a significant Eurasian genetic bottleneck (Gittelman et al. 2016; Rinker et al. 2020). Dispersing AMH occasionally interbred with Neanderthals and Denisovans, archaic species of humans that predated AMH migration to Eurasia by hundreds of thousands of years (Peyrégne et al. 2024). Importantly, archaic introgression introduced novel archaic derived alleles and reintroduced ancestral alleles to AMH populations (Gittelman et al. 2016; Meyer et al. 2016; Rinker et al. 2020; Peyrégne et al. 2024; Zeberg et al. 2024). The selective pressures associated with the Eurasian AMH founder event were compounded by dispersing AMH’s interactions with novel environments and Eurasian species of archaic humans. Selection for specific introgressed alleles, adaptive introgression, is observed in ancient and modern AMH populations and may have facilitated AMH settlement of Eurasia (Gittleman et al. 2016). Consequently, AMH of non-African descent possess 1.8-2.6% Neanderthal DNA and populations of Southeast Asians possess up to 4% Denisovan DNA (Prüfer et al. 2017; Peyrégne et al. 2024). Recent inquiries into the effects of archaic DNA on modern human phenotypes have identified introgressed segments which have major implications for the pathogenesis of viruses like COVID-19, the regulation of metabolic pathways, and other significant biological processes (Huerta-Sánchez et al. 2014; Enard and Petrov 2018; Gouy and Excoffier 2020; Zeberg and Pääbo 2020, 2021; Ahlquist et al. 2021; Huffman et al. 2022; Reilly et al. 2022; Velazquez-Arcelay et al. 2023; Zhang et al. 2023). The legacy of interactions between established archaic Eurasian populations and founding Eurasian AMH populations is still observed today. Here, I discuss the evolutionary significance of introgression and consider two major examples of adaptive introgression in response to Eurasian environmental and genetic pressures
Whales: The Physics of Underwater Life
Whales have developed many adaptations for living in the aquatic underworld. In this paper, I will first take a look at fluid dynamics to see how whales move around in the water. Next, I investigate at how they maintain a warm body temperature despite the cold of the ocean. I then go over how whales deal with the water pressure at high depths. Finally, I look at how they use echolocation to navigate when light-based senses are not viable. These adaptations are interesting to observe and knowing how they work can be used to both improve human technology and preserve whale habitats and resources

Kids on the Move: Modeling the Impact of Children on Migratory Decision-Making
Residential surroundings change, a job is lost, and children are born and grow older— in response, a household may decide to move. In the economic literature, push and pull effects drive movers from and to new homes according to their preferences. Households are affected by the institutions, peers, and infrastructure in their vicinity. This environment is taken into account when households decide whether or not to pack up and leave— and where to go. Literature indicates that children are meaningfully affected by their surroundings, and, in turn, have a significant influence over whether or not those surroundings change. Using data from the 2016 American Community Survey (ACS), this paper uses three probit models to connect the presence of children in a household with the probability of movement, each grounded in an economic push and pull framework of residential mobility. Findings from these regressions indicate that children affect the probability of movement, and how their families account for the residential characteristics around them. Children appear to decrease household preferences for education and increase household preferences for white neighbors. A push effect due to rising average income levels appears to decrease after the first child, but then increase again thereafter. In addition to their value for understanding how children influence migration, examining residential characteristics adds validity to the push and pull models— the data show residents move to areas for the same reason they stay in those areas, and vice versa
Who Called the Stork and Where Did it Fly? Women\u27s Empowerment and Fertility
Geographic differences in fertility are important to account for when constructing national population projections. This provides insight into the degree regional differences in fertility persist or converge when planning at the sub-national level. I use non-spatial and spatial econometric methods to investigate the effect of women’s empowerment on fertility in US counties. I do not find evidence of significant spatial clustering of fertility at the national level, and some marginal evidence when the analysis is conducted using regional sub-samples. I find that nationally, women’s empowerment is positively associated with fertility, suggesting the income effect dominates the substitution effect. Estimates should be interpreted at face-value, as econometric issues limit the robustness of calculated standard errors
The Match: An ILP Application
As CS majors, we are all intimately familiar with the struggles of course registration. In recent years, the Carleton CS department has attempted to mitigate the challenges posed by registration for classes in the department by adopting a method called the CS Match. This pre-registration process takes in a list from every participating student that contains a ranking of CS courses they would like to take and matches them to a single course using an adaptation of the Gale-Shapley algorithm. Given the complexity of the CS Match process, we sought to investigate another approach to solve this problem that can account for more factors. Hence, for our Comprehensive Exercise, we studied integer linear programming (ILP) and its application to the problem of matching students to classes
